Bloomington ReStore It's a Favorite Choice
One of the most popular options that is a must-visit in Bloomington is the Bloomington ReStore, run through Habitat for Humanity. This non-profit home improvement shop and donation centre accepts donations of both gently used furniture, appliances, household accessories, building supplies along with other. The proceeds of donated items are used to support Habitat's mission to create affordable homes for low-income families.
